Default OLAP for Excel

Does anybody know of an OLAP-esque tool that would be a little more robust
than Pivottables? The limitations of Pivottables that I am trying to
overcome are getting %'s within subtotals as well as the way Pivottables
calculate custom formulas. Pivottables assume a SUM function in formulas.
